Examining Different Types of Signs from God

When it comes to signs from God, there is a diverse array of manifestations through which He communicates with us. It is crucial to approach this topic with an open mind and heart, fully acknowledging that God’s ways are beyond our complete comprehension. Signs can take various forms, each holding its own significance.

#1. Subtle Signs

Some signs may be subtle, quietly whispering to us through a feeling of peace or a gentle nudge in a specific direction. These subtle signs often require us to be still and attentive, tuning in to the subtle promptings of our intuition and inner wisdom. They may come in the form of an unexpected calmness during a challenging situation or a deep sense of assurance about a decision we are contemplating.

#2. Tangible Signs

On the other hand, signs from God can also manifest in more tangible ways. Meaningful encounters with people, synchronicities, or a series of seemingly coincidental events that align perfectly with our prayers can all serve as signs from the divine. These occurrences may leave us awe-inspired, as if the universe is intricately conspiring to convey a message or provide guidance.

#3. Dreams and Visions

Additionally, signs can appear through dreams and visions. In the realm of sleep, God can unveil profound insights, symbols, or messages that hold significance to our lives. These dreams may be vivid and vividly remembered, leaving a lasting impact on our waking consciousness.

#4. Signs through Others

It is worth noting that signs from God can also manifest through the words of others. Sometimes, individuals unknowingly become instruments through which God conveys messages or confirms His will. A passing conversation, a timely piece of advice, or even a random quote may carry a deeper meaning that resonates with our soul.

Exploring Biblical Verses and Their Teachings on Asking For a Sign

The Bible provides valuable insights into the act of seeking signs from God. It offers teachings and examples that affirm the legitimacy of asking for a sign and highlight the faithfulness of God in responding to His people.

In Isaiah 7:11, the prophet Isaiah tells King Ahaz to ask for a sign from the Lord. This demonstrates that God is open to His people seeking confirmation and guidance through signs. Similarly, in the New Testament, Jesus encourages His followers to ask and seek, assuring them that they will receive what they ask for (Matthew 7:7-8).

Another significant example is found in the Gospel of John, where Thomas, one of the disciples, expresses doubt about Jesus’ resurrection. Jesus appears to Thomas and invites him to touch His wounds as a sign of His resurrection. This account emphasizes Jesus’ willingness to provide tangible signs to strengthen faith and resolve doubts.

Furthermore, the Book of Acts recounts the conversion of the apostle Paul. On his journey to Damascus, Paul encounters a blinding light and hears the voice of Jesus, who instructs him on his mission. This extraordinary sign not only confirms Paul’s calling but also transforms his life.

These biblical passages underscore that asking for a sign is not sinful, but rather an expression of our desire for a deeper connection with God and His will. They demonstrate God’s willingness to meet us where we are, providing the confirmation and guidance we seek.
